6 Signs You Need Shingle Roof Replacement

  • Bald patches or missing shingles after storms

    Even partial loss exposes underlayment, which on older roofs may not withstand extended exposure to rain, wind, and sun.

  • Insurance non-renewal due to roof age or visible wear

    Many Florida carriers use roof age and condition as underwriting factors. Replacing the roof often restores eligibility and lowers premiums.

  • Repairs Exceeding 25% of Roof Area

    Florida Building Code Section 1511.1.1 states that if more than 25% of your roof area is repaired, replaced, or recovered within a 12-month period, the entire roof system or roof section must be brought up to current code requirements — often making a full roof replacement the better long-term solution.

  • Roof age between 22 and 28 years

    Florida’s UV rays, heat, and humidity shorten shingle lifespan compared to northern climates. Roofs in this age range are nearing the end of service life regardless of visible wear.

  • Granule loss in gutters or downspouts

    Granules shield the asphalt mat from UV damage and contraction effects. Significant granule loss accelerates shingle deterioration.

  • Curling, cupping, or lifting tabs

    Shingles that have lost their seal cannot reseal, making them vulnerable to wind uplift and water intrusion.

Our Comprehensive Shingle Roof Replacement Services

Full Tear-Off to the Roof Deck

We remove all existing shingles, underlayment, flashing, and drip edge. Installing new shingles over old voids most manufacturer warranties and violates Florida wind codes — a shortcut we never take.

Roof Deck Inspection and Repair

With the deck exposed, we inspect every plywood sheet for rot, delamination, or wind damage. Damaged sections are replaced per your proposal, with photos provided before underlayment installation.

Self-Adhered Peel-and-Stick Underlayment

A Florida-rated peel-and-stick underlayment is installed across the entire roof as a secondary water barrier, protecting your home if shingles lift or crack.

Code-Compliant Flashing and Drip Edge Replacement

New flashing and drip edge are installed at all chimneys, skylights, vents, valleys, sidewalls, and headwalls. Reusing old flashing is a common cause of leaks and is avoided.

Florida-Rated Architectural Shingles Installation

We apply manufacturer-specified six-nail fastening patterns, starter strips along eaves and rake edges, and properly install ridge caps. Choose from major manufacturers with options in color, profile, and warranty length.

How to Choose the Right Shingle Roofing Contractor

  • Verify the contractor’s license

    A valid Florida roofing license is essential. You can check the license status online at MyFloridaLicense.com.

  • Ask About Flashing & Edge Protection

    A reliable roofing contractor should include new flashing and drip edge installation around important roof details and edges. Proper metal details are critical to preventing leaks, protecting against wind-driven rain, and ensuring the roof system performs long term.

  • Confirm adherence to six-nail fastening patterns

    This is the Florida wind-rated standard; shortcuts void warranties and reduce roof durability.

  • Ensure Proper Underlayment & Ventilation

    A quality roof replacement should always include new underlayment and proper attic ventilation. These critical components help protect against moisture intrusion, improve energy efficiency, and extend the life of your roofing system.

  • Ensure the proposal specifies the shingle manufacturer, product line, and warranty

    Vague descriptions allow substitutions with inferior products.

  • Ask about debris and nail cleanup

    Professional contractors perform magnetic nail sweeps daily and at project completion to keep your property safe.
